Job Details **Compensation:** Towne Park is committed to offering competitive, fair, and commensurate compensation. Actual compensation will be based on a candidate’s job-related skills, experience, education or training, and location. The annual base pay range for this position is $110,000.00 - $120,000.00 **Additional Compensation:** Employees may be eligible to receive annual incentive bonuses depending on their job classification and the policy guidelines. **Benefits:** Employees are eligible to enroll in medical, dental, and vision insurance, accident insurance, critical illness insurance, hospital indemnity insurance, and telemedicine benefits. Employees are provided company-paid basic life and AD&D insurance as well as short-term and long-term disability. Employees are also able to enroll in the company’s 401k retirement savings plan. **Paid Time Off:** Employees accrue 0.0654 hours of PTO per hour worked up to a maximum of 136 hours per calendar year. Employees receive 6 paid holidays throughout the calendar year and employees accrue up to a maximum of 4 paid floating holidays per calendar year. Eligibility requirements apply to some benefits and may depend on your job classification and length of employment. Benefits are subject to change and may be subject to a specific plan or program terms. SUMMARY The Marketing Manager is a growth-oriented marketer responsible for executing strategies that accelerate business growth, strengthen market presence, support sales across verticals, and deepen engagement with key audiences. This role leads hands-on marketing execution across digital, content, and multimedia channels along with the development of sales and marketing tools —driving brand awareness, lead acquisition, and client engagement. A versatile communicator with strong creative instincts, analytical thinking, and a growing proficiency in AI-driven marketing tools. This role thrives on challenging the status quo, embracing innovation, and contributing in a fast-paced, collaborative environment. This role is part of the Marketing & Communications department and reports to the Director of Marketing.
